1. A Swedish Post-hardcore/alternative-rock band. Normandie was founded in September of 2013 in Stockholm by singers Philip Strand and Johan Lindström, guitarists Joel Felix and Håkan Almbladh, bassist Stefan Timmerholm, and drummer Jesper Malmberg. Their self-titled found-track EP was released on September 11th, just a few days after they formed. Johan Lindström and Joel Felix soon left the group, which was now a quartet.
After their debut album Inguz was first released on February 19, 2016, indie US record label inVogue Records signed the group and released the album for the North American market. In July 2016, the group toured through several European countries and played at several music festivals, including Bochum Total, Rock the Lake and the Trebur Open Air. Following Rock The North 2016, bassist John Löfgren left the band. In December 2016, the group played in the opening act for Yellowcard on their farewell tour.
2. An alias of German downtempo/chillout producer Norman Radek, who released Time Lapse in 2006 on Sine Music.
3. A French folk band who self-released their debut album Le début de l'histoire, in 2022.

The song "Enough" by Normandie explores the complexities of a toxic relationship. The lyrics are an expression of the singer's confusion and desperation as they struggle to break free from a person they love but who also causes them pain.
The opening lines, "Give me something I can't feel, cause I can never get enough of you. Cut me deep so I can't heal, I can never get enough, never get enough of you," reveal the singer's addiction to their lover, despite the fact that they know they can never be truly satisfied. The second verse mentions the singer's attempts to ignore their lover's negative behavior and the repeated cycle of breaking up and getting back together again.
The chorus touches on the idea that the singer is stuck in a rut with their lover, pretending that everything is okay when they both know that it isn't. The line "I keep coming back to the same road" suggests that the singer is aware that they are making the same mistake repeatedly, but they find it difficult to walk away from the relationship.
In essence, "Enough" is a song about the complexities of love and how it can sometimes turn toxic. It is an emotional and raw expression of the pain that comes with a relationship that is both addictive and destructive.
